2.2.10 Event Log
The event log is available on the keypad andin MAXPRO Cloud. For an
overview of the events, see Events on page147.
The system stores the events log in the control panel memory. You cannot
delete the events log.
The system copies the required events into separate tables. You can view the
content of these tables using the Export Log feature in MAXPRO Cloud. This
feature is available from the controlpanel's Overview page:
l For mandatory intrusion and hold-up events, export BURG EVENT LOG.
l For communication events, export SPT LOG.
The system retains a minimum of 1500 events for intrusion and hold-up
events, and a minimum of 1000 events for communication events. Due to
buffering there will often be more events in the exported file.
2.2.11 Indications
MAXPRO Intrusion provides indications such as messages, beeps and other
sounds on the keypad and sounders. The system displays or annunciates the
indication as the initiating event occurs.
